- [Cedar Creek Kitchen](https://www.houzz.com/hznb/projects/cedar-creek-kitchen-pj-vj~2490710)
  - Location: North Little Rock, AR
  - Photos: 23
  - Description: We removed a wall separating the kitchen and dining room to create a long transitional flowing kitchen. Added a seating area using the counter top at the end of the island. Installed a commercial grade window overlooking the back yard for maximum exposure. We removed two windows and did some brick work to create the one room effect.

- [Traditional Kitchen Restoration](https://www.houzz.com/hznb/projects/traditional-kitchen-restoration-pj-vj~3535241)
  - Location: Little Rock, AR
  - Photos: 18
  - Description: This is an 80 year old house. We restored the original ceiling height, removed the dinning room wall to make an expansive kitchen. Opened up the living room wall for a larger view. Then matched new hardwoods to the old hardwood flooring. Staggered old flooring with the new. We installed White Shiloh cabinets, granite counter tops with a Arabesque tile splash.

- [Modern Bath in WLR](https://www.houzz.com/hznb/projects/modern-bath-in-wlr-pj-vj~1602388)
  - Location: Little Rock, AR
  - Photos: 17
  - Description: Completely remodeled this bathroom to create a modern look with tile from floor to ceiling. Rough end includes a Schulter System heated floor and a Neo angle Schulter shower. Pluming consists of a touch screen thermostatic control for operating the shower. The control unit is hooked up through the attic with a router and computer to constantly check for updates and maintenance. Finish end includes Shiloh frame less cabinets with quartzite tops.
